NB. Ride and Stride Day 14 Sep, All Saints’ Slingsby TOUR CANCELLED

Saturday 14 September 2019, 10am to 12 noon, All Saints’ Slingsby

Yorkshire Historic Annual Ride and Stride Day. Please note that the guided tour of the church has been CANCELLED for health and safety reasons, owing to the current building works. Walk, drive or ride to All Saints’ Slingsby, in support of church funds and one of our match funders, the Yorkshire Historic Churches Trust: http://www.yhct.org.uk/get-involved/ride-stride/

Coffee, refreshments will still be provided in the church.

It is hoped that Dr Dav Smith of York University will now give a guided tour of the church at a later date in October. He has researched the history of all the church buildings along the Street and is an expert on the rebuilding and modifications which took place in the 19th century.

BBC Countryfile Live

Castle Howard, Thursday 15th – Sunday 18th August

This event is expected to be very popular. Along with the opportunity to meet the presenters on the main stage, there will be a number of dedicated areas offering a wide range of countryside-related activities.

Please note that traffic diversions are in place. It is expected that the Castle Howard road will not be passable from Slingsby as the two arches will be one-way only (for vehicles approaching from the A64). Exit diversions encourage traffic to use other than the obvious routes to York and Scarborough, so be prepared for longer journey times generally.

Carparks open at 7am and, since visitors are being advised to arrive early, locals going to work (e.g via the A64) will wish to plan an alternative route. Similarly, those visiting Slingsby (e.g. for a meal at the Grapes Inn) will need to allow extra time.

Wath Court Craft Fair 3 Aug

Saturday 3 August 2019, Wath Court (between Slingsby and Hovingham) YO62 4NN

An open day to showcase Ryedale’s creative talent, while supporting local charity Ryedale Special Families. Stall holders and open craft studios. Workshops, fabric sale, refreshments etc.
